This results in the following operational pains:<\/p>\n<ul class=\"wp-block-list\">\n<li><strong>Monsoon-Induced Peak Flows:<\/strong> Wastewater flow can increase 2-5 times during monsoon season, overwhelming traditional equipment designed for steady-state operations.<\/li>\n<li><strong>High Inorganic Debris:<\/strong> Significant levels of grit and debris lead to clogging and increased maintenance.<\/li>\n<li><strong>Humidity-Driven Corrosion:<\/strong> Elevated humidity accelerates corrosion rates, necessitating frequent replacements.<\/li>\n<li><strong>Failure of Low-Cost Localized Equipment:<\/strong> These often result in higher lifetime operational costs due to breakdowns.<\/li>\n<\/ul>\n<p class=\"wp-block-paragraph\">Given these challenges, robust, field-proven technologies like screw presses are gaining prominence as reliable solutions.<\/p>\n<h3 class=\"wp-block-heading\" id=\"h-technical-deep-dive\" style=\"border-bottom: 2px solid #00e6be; padding: 10px;\">DESIGN CRITERIA &#038; SIZING LOGIC<\/h3>\n<p class=\"wp-block-paragraph\">When considering screw presses for high-organic sludge treatment, several technical specifications must be incorporated:<\/p>\n<ul class=\"wp-block-list\">\n<li><strong>Hydraulic Loading Rates:<\/strong> 5-20 m\u00b3\/hr\/m\u00b2 for efficient high-organic processing.<\/li>\n<li><strong>Capture Efficiency and Cake Dryness:<\/strong> Maintaining a balance in production and sustainability.<\/li>\n<li><strong>Redundancy for Peak Flows:<\/strong> Incorporate a redundancy factor of 20-30% during design.<\/li>\n<li><strong>Optimal Feed Consistency:<\/strong> Use progressive cavity pumps for stable feeds.<\/li>\n<li><strong>Footprint Considerations:<\/strong> A compact design allowing stacked arrangements.<\/li>\n<\/ul>\n<h3 class=\"wp-block-heading\" id=\"h-economic-case\" style=\"border-bottom: 2px solid #00e6be;
